Waynesville-Louise Hubbard, age 66, of 74 Railroad Street, died on Wednesday, October 27, 2004 at her residence. A native of Princeton, West Virginia, she was the daughter of the late Joseph and Launa Hunter Matney. She was also preceded in death by a daughter, Barbara Jean Redner. She enjoyed crafts and flowers and was of Methodist faith. She is survived by a life-long friend and companion, Barbara Ashe, of Waynesville; three daughters, Linda Guenter and her husband, Steve, of Granite Bay, CA, and Tina and Sharon Hubbard of Waynesville; two sons, Robert and Christopher Hubbard, both of Waynesville and George Ashe, also of Waynesville; and six grandchildren, Shannon and Jason Redner, Joseph Schladant, Ryann Robertson, Justin Ledford, and Maggie Hubbard. Funeral services will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day, October 30, 2004 in the Waynesville chapel of Wells Funeral Homes & Cremation Services with Reverend Paul Starnes and Chaplain Carol Hammock officiating. Burial will follow at Green Hill Cemetery. The family will receive friends from 7:00 until 9:00 p.m. on Friday at the funeral home. Serving as pallbearers will be Shannon and Jason Redner, Justin Ledford, Joseph Schladant, Steve Guenter, and Johnny Campo.
